Frequently Asked Questions
Why should I sell my vacant mobile home in Summit instead of renting it?
Vacant properties incur ongoing costs (taxes, insurance, maintenance, HOA) and liability risks (vandalism, squatters, code violations). Selling converts a drain into cash immediately.
Is a vacant mobile home harder to sell on the open market?
Yes. Vacant properties often show poorly, may have deferred maintenance, and can raise red flags with traditional buyers' lenders. Cash buyers like us purchase regardless of occupancy status.
Can I sell a vacant mobile home in Summit that has been empty for years?
Absolutely. We buy properties regardless of how long they have been vacant. Deferred maintenance, overgrown landscaping, and cosmetic issues do not affect our ability to make an offer.
Do you buy mobile homes on rented land in Summit?
Yes. We purchase mobile homes on rented lots, owned land, and in mobile home parks. The land situation affects the offer but does not prevent a sale.
What if my mobile home does not have a clear title?
We work with title companies to resolve title issues including missing titles, out-of-state titles, and titles with liens. We handle the paperwork.
Can I sell an older mobile home that may not meet current codes?
Yes. We buy mobile homes of any age and condition, including pre-HUD models (before 1976). Code compliance is not required for a cash sale to us.
